OAKVILLE, Ont. – A 70-year-old woman is dead after she was struck by a truck in Oakville, Ont., on Wednesday afternoon.
Halton Regional Police say the woman was crossing Speers Road near Fourth Line just before 3 p.m. when she was struck by a Mack truck.

Police say the driver – a 26-year-old man – remained at the scene and didn’t sustain any injuries.
The name of the victim has not been released pending notification of the next of kin.
